Interesting facts
1

The gardens were developed by Frank Shipp as a private botanical collection before opening to the public.

2

The aviary collection includes endangered species and is part of a managed captive breeding program.

3

The site is located at an altitude of approximately 400 meters, which contributes to a cooler microclimate compared to the nearby Sunshine Coast beaches.

4

The gardens contain thousands of individual plant species, with a particular focus on roses, azaleas, and rare orchids.

5

The property is situated within a high-rainfall region, supporting the growth of lush, temperate-style rainforest vegetation.

6

The walk-through aviaries are designed to allow visitors to enter the enclosures directly with the bird populations.

Overview

Maleny Botanic Gardens & Bird World is an extensive private estate situated on the Maleny plateau featuring over 6 kilometers of walking paths. The site houses a large aviary collection containing over 700 native and exotic birds, including macaws, cockatoos, and Amazonian species. The landscaped grounds cover approximately 18 acres and are designed with a focus on tiered garden beds and natural water features. Visitors can observe bird species within walk-through flight enclosures that allow for direct interaction. The property overlooks the Glass House Mountains, providing panoramic views of the volcanic peaks. The gardens are integrated into a larger working property that emphasizes horticultural variety and bird conservation. The infrastructure includes accessible paved sections alongside steeper, gravel-based paths. The garden layout utilizes the natural slope of the terrain to create distinct thematic planting zones.

Insider tips

Wear sturdy walking shoes as the terrain is hilly and involves significant inclines.

Bring a hat and sunscreen, as large sections of the gardens are fully exposed to the sun.

Check the daily guided tour schedule upon arrival to optimize your experience within the aviaries.

What to avoid

Attempting to walk the entire property if you have mobility issues, as the incline is steep and some paths are not paved.

Good to know

Open daily, but individual aviary access may be limited during inclement weather.
